Financial Aid

Each year, about six or seven teaching assistantships are assigned to incoming doctoral candidates (stipends are $10,000 plus a 12-credit tuition waiver). Normally, students who already hold an M.A. receive three years of support, while those with a B.A. receive four years of support. Students may also compete for Presidential Fellowships, Minority Fellowships and Assistantships, and assistantships from other divisions of the University. Some of these awards offer higher stipends. Teaching assistants work 20 hours per week in the Writing Center or teach one course per semester. First priority is given to students admitted to the Ph.D. program, but the department has also funded a limited number of M.A. students.
